This Week's Trivia Questions
- Question 1: Who holds the record for the most points scored in a single NBA game?
- Question 2: Which country won the FIFA World Cup in 2014?
- Question 3: In what year was the first Ironman triathlon held?
- Question 4: Which athlete is known as 'The Greatest of All Time' in boxing?
- Question 5: What is the only team to have completed a perfect NFL season?
